significant
significant is defined in Webster's Unabridged Dictionary (1913) with 2 senses. The full text of each entry is reproduced verbatim below.
Definitions
- 1.Deserving to be considered; important; momentous; as, a significant event. Significant figures (Arith.), the figures which remain to any number, or decimal fraction, after the ciphers at the right or left are canceled. Thus, the significant figures of 25,000, or of .0025, are 25.
- 2.That which has significance; a sign; a token; a symbol. Wordsworth. In dumb significants proclaim your thoughts. Shak.
